Information for people with mental health problems

If you think you may need care services, you are entitled to ask for an assessment of needs.

With your consent, someone else can ask on your behalf. Carers of vulnerable people are also entitled to have an assessment of their own needs if they ask. Community Care Services can tell you whether you are eligible for services.

Care and support services 

We respond to all requests for services as soon as possible.

Highest priority for services goes to people who are:

  • At immediate risk or in danger or

  • Need support from others several times a day or

  • Whose main carer can no longer support them
